Perledo is home to this apartment. Villa Monastero and Villa del Balbianello are notable landmarks, and if an activity is on the agenda, check out Bellagio Port. Enoteca Principessa and Villa Melzi Gardens are also worth visiting. Looking to get your feet wet? Windsurfing and fishing adventures can be found near the property.

The apartment is beautifully maintained and has a wonderful view from the balcony. It was very clean and spacious. A small grocery store and local restaurant is just down the road which is convenient. Walkable to the castle too and long trail goes past the property. The only frustration is parking, which while available up the road, is limited to four hours. We had hoped to leave the car hire and use public transport during our stay but unfortunately you cannot do this - such a shame for the environment and did cause unnecessary stress worrying about where we would park the car when taking day trips.
